City Council Votes in Favor of Phipps’ Rezoning Plan, 7-Story Development May Proceed
March 25, 2021 By Christian Murray The rezoning application filed by Phipps Houses was passed by the City Council today–making way for a seven-story, 167-affordable housing complex to go up at 50-25 Barnett Ave. The vote, which passed 49-0, marked the final step in the rezoning process–which officially means the development can proceed. Man Shot at Woodside Houses Wednesday Night, Third Shooting in Two Weeks
March 25, 2021 By Christian Murray A man was shot outside the Woodside Houses NYCHA complex last night—marking the third shooting to take place at the public housing development within two weeks. Fundraiser for Three Men Who Spent 24 Years Behind Bars After Being Wrongfully Convicted Reaches Over $40k
March 24, 2021 By Christina Santucci A fundraiser set up to help three men who were wrongfully convicted of a 1996 double homicide and spent 24 years behind bars has raised more than $40,000.
